Can clean different types of surfaces

The top robot vacuums have a variety of navigational features that allow them to navigate through various floor types. They make use of a variety of sensors, such as laser or infrared, to avoid obstructions and identify the transitions between surfaces. They also use mapping technology to create an outline of the cleaning area and optimize its path for thorough coverage.

They also recognize obstacles and stairs, and navigate steep drops and ledges without falling. Some come with a mopping tool to sweep and clean hard floors. They might not be as efficient in cleaning as a manual cleaner however they are a great choice to keep your floors looking their best.

Among the most important features for a robot vacuum is the suction power which determines the amount of dirt it will remove from your floors. This is measured in Pa (Pascals) and the higher the number the higher. For the best results, look for robots that have at least 3,500 to 6,500 Pa. You can adjust the suction level in the app so that you can choose the maximum power for stubborn dirt or a lower level for delicate floors.

One of the most important features for robots is the ability to detect different types of flooring, since this will allow it to adjust its cleaning strategies. It could, for instance, increase suction on carpets in order to remove dirt and grime that is embedded within the fibers and decrease it on hard floors to prevent scratching and to save energy.

It's important that you clean your robot cleaner regularly to avoid debris overflowing into the suction system. To prevent dust or pet fur as well as other allergens from blocking the filters, you should clean them or replace them as needed. Certain robotic vacuums come with an washable filter that can be cleaned using mild detergent and water. Always let the filter completely dry before installing it.
